I've been watching a lot of CFL football on one of my satellite channels, and I now find myself not carrying so much about NFL football. The CFL game is much faster and more interesting. 20 yard deep endzones, 6 yards wider, 10 yards longer, up to 6 wide receivers and only 3 downs. Makes for a lot more passing and no boring runs up the middle. If you are a fan of the west coast offense, you'd like CFL football. Oh yeah, you only get 25 seconds in the huddle, so the game goes faster too.
I watch the CFL games on WorldSport HD. Its on Dish Network. Them Canadians know how to play football, eh?
